What can you tell me about the surrounding neighbourhood of Chigwell?
Chigwell is a residential locality in the Glenorchy area of Hobart, characterized by older houses and a middle‑class socio‑economic profile. It lies roughly 6 km north‑west of Glenorchy town centre.

What is the historical background of housing in Chigwell?
The suburb originally consisted of public housing, but much of that stock has since been sold to private owners, resulting in a mix of older homes now held privately.
